The Basics of Losing Weight
Your body starts using stored fat for energy when it doesn’t get enough calories from food.
There are two main components to weight loss:
- Calorie and nutrient intake
- Physical activity and movement
Together, these factors help your body transform over time.
How to Start Your Weight Loss Journey
Before diving into a weight loss plan, it’s important to set clear goals.
Ask yourself:
- What’s my target weight?
- Why do I want to lose weight?
- Will I measure inches, weight, or how I feel?
Setting SMART (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ound) goals helps you track progress.
